The Quality Engineer will work with multiple departments focusing on analytic support, QMS and gauging improvements throughout the manufacturing plant. Responsibilities will include activities such as monitoring performance of quality assurance standards, processes, and controls.
Principle Functional Responsibilities:
MSA Support : Identify and address gauging usage and application through MSA and recommends improvements to address gauging accuracy, stability, and operator influence.
QMS Support: Performs/participates in required audits of product and QMS performance, identifies gaps in QMS and works to address while maintaining conformance to current revision of ISO9001.

About Prysmian Group
Prysmian Group is the world leader in the energy and telecom cable systems industry. Each year, the Group manufacturers thousands of miles of underground and submarine cables and systems for power transmission and distribution , as well as medium low voltage cables for the construction and infrastructure sectors. We also produce a comprehensive range of optical fibers, copper cables and connectivity for voice, video, and data transmission for the telecommunication sector .
